Corey T
Awful company. Their down time is way beyond their stated 99.9% uptime. My site has been down probably 7-10 full days within a 4 month period. They truly promise you the world before you sign up...but once they have you they could care less. Avoid them!
Services Period: Past customer during August, 2006 - December, 2006